WHAT IS A TRIVERSEN?
A Triversen is a modern form of poetry invented by the very famous William Carlos. It is quite a simple form of poetry with not many rules that constraints poets from writing. Being a modern form of poetry, it is very innovative and is a beautiful challenge for new poets.
HOW TO WRITE A TRIVERSEN?
~One stanza is one sentence. One stanza has just one sentence broken into parts.
~One stanza has three parts. So it would mean that one sentence is broken into three phrases which are written as separate lines.
~Each foot varies between 2-4 beats per line. Foot is a basic repeated sequence of meter composed of two or more accented or unaccented syllables.
~One thing to be noted is that line 1 is the statement of fact and lines 2 and 3 set the tone or carry a metaphor for the stated fact.
~It typically employs 1 to 4 strong syllables in a line.

TIPS TO WRITE A TRIVERSEN:
Remember to break the sentence in such a way that it provides the reader with a sense of satisfaction. Also remember to have strong phrases.
Note that one stanza is one single sentence. Know your grammar well before you attempt this.
Give a catchy title and do not make it too rhymed.
